Speaking of summer: our bucket list is going strong! I know I've mentioned this before, but every season we create a family bucket list, and it's become one of my kids favorite traditions. (and pssst: it's so simple!) We pick some of our favorite seasonal activities and list them on a homemade poster and cross them off as we complete them. They don't have to be extravagant: think "make s'mores" and "have a water balloon fight" to "kayak the Clarion River" and "go to an amusement park"! It can be as simple or exciting as your family wants, but it's a great way to practice some gratitude for the season. At the end of summer, when we all feel so sad it's over, we love to look back at all the fun things we did.
